Step 1: Understanding the Concept:

An antonym is a word that has a completely opposite meaning to another word. The adjective "optimistic" relates to an emotional and mental disposition where a person focuses on positive outcomes, feels hopeful, and expects things to turn out well. Its antonym must describe a dark, negative, or cynical outlook on life.

Step 2: Detailed Explanation:

Let's analyze the emotional context of all the given options: OPTIMISTIC: Hopeful and confident about the future or the success of something. Cheerful (Synonym-adjacent): Noticeably happy and optimistic in disposition. Positive (Synonym): Constructive, optimistic, or confident in outlook. Hopeful (Synonym): Feeling or inspiring optimism about a future event. Pessimistic (Antonym): Tending to see the worst aspect of things or believe that the worst will happen; lacking hope. This is the exact psychological and behavioral opposite of being optimistic. Thus, "Pessimistic" stands as the clear and perfect antonym for "Optimistic".
